1. Access the homebrew race creation tool. There are three ways to access the homebrew race creator on D&D Beyond. Through the main menu. On desktop, hover over "Collections" and select " Create Race ." On mobile, tap the "Collections" menu and select "Browse & Create Homebrew." From there, tap "Create Homebrew Race."

A mixed race, Wood Elves are the descendants of Wild Elves, Moon Elves, and Sun Elves. Following the Crown Wars, as many Elves returned to the Feywilds or simply moved on to different lands, those that remained retreated back to their deepest forest sanctuaries. See more ideas about fantasy characters, dnd characters, character portraits.The Kobold effectively has 4 versions. The original version was published in Volo’s Guide to Monsters, and included a Strength decrease as part of the Kobold’s racial traits. This decrease was removed in errata, which we’ll call version 1.1. Their long arms are fantastic for theory-crafting interesting character builds as your melee attacks gain five feet of extra reach. Introduction. Aarakocra did a lot of things first. They’re the first entry in the Monster Manual. They’re the first playable race in 5e that could be considered an anthromorph (an animal person). They’re the first playable race with flight. They’re the first race banned from Adventurer’s League. All exciting stuff.Is Your D&D Character Rare?
